TechBlogSD - Все для WordPress і WEB розробки
WEB і WordPress інструкції, новини, огляди тем та плагінів

Порівняння статичного та динамічного веб -сайту

3

Визначення Завантажує однаковий вміст щоразу, коли сторінка перезавантажується. Завантажує різний вміст щоразу, коли сторінка завантажується або оновлюється.
2 Надає інтерактивні функції на сторінці без повторного завантаження. Браузер 1. Браузер надсилає HTTP -запит і отримує відповідь від сервера.
2 Інтерпретує розмітки у отриманому HTML -документі та відображає його як веб -сторінку. Сценарії на стороні клієнта працюють так само, як статична сторінка, а браузер обробляє код сценарію.
2 Сценарії на стороні сервера включають обробку коду сценарію на стороні сервера перед його надсиланням у браузер клієнта. Налаштування веб -переглядача Не потрібно спеціальних налаштувань. Javascript повинен бути включений у всіх типах браузерів, щоб побачити динамічну поведінку сайту. Менш складний 1. Сценарії на стороні клієнта мають середню складність.
2 Сценарії на стороні сервера передбачають високу складність. Вартість 1. У більшості випадків це коштує лише доменного імені.
2 Безкоштовний хостинг доступний з більшістю інструментів для створення веб -сайтів. Для доступу до серверної сторони потрібен окремий обліковий запис хостингу, отже, сайти, що містять сценарії на стороні сервера, потребують високої вартості порівняно зі статичними або сайтами, що включають сценарії на стороні клієнта. Google Analytics1. Встановити код Analytics дуже просто.
2 Скопіюйте код сценарію Analytics і вставте його в розділ заголовка сторінки. Необхідно дотримуватися складного процесу за допомогою майстра коду відстеження для встановлення коду Analytics на сторінці PHP або ASP. Інтерактивні функції Відвідувачам не надаються інтерактивні функції. Прості функції, такі як перевірка форм, виконуються за допомогою JavaScript.
2 Складні функції, такі як модуль входу, створюються за допомогою PHP. Мова1. Статичні сторінки зазвичай створюються за допомогою мови гіпертекстової розмітки (HTML).
2 Необов’язково, щоб усі сторінки HTML були статичними. Сценарії можуть бути вбудовані в статичний HTML -документ. Динамічні сторінки створюються за допомогою мов сценаріїв.
2 Мова сценаріїв на стороні клієнта включає JavaScript, ActionScript та Flash.
3 Мова сценаріїв на стороні сервера включає PHP, ASP, JSP, ASP.NET, ColdFusion, Perl та WebDNA. Макет та вміст Виправлено зміст і макет статичних веб -сторінок. Макет та вміст можна змінювати незалежно на динамічній веб -сторінці. Сторінка LoadingStatic завантажується дуже швидко, оскільки обробка сценаріїв на стороні клієнта та сервера не потрібна. Динамічна сторінка завантажується повільно порівняно зі статичною сторінкою, оскільки включає обробку сценаріїв на стороні клієнта або сервера. Мультимедіа До статичного сайту можна додати прості відео- або аудіоелементи. Flash -об’єкти можна додавати на динамічний сайт.
2 Flash -об’єкти реагують на введення даних користувача та надають більше інтерактивних функцій. Назва сторінки Статична назва сторінки зазвичай закінчується на .html або .htm. Динамічна назва сторінки закінчується на .php або .asp. Швидкість завантаження сторінки дуже швидко.1. Завантаження повільно через обробку сценарію.
2 Іноді сценарій перестає реагувати і змушує браузер закриватися. PersonalizedContent не можна персоналізувати для конкретного користувача. Вміст можна персоналізувати для конкретного користувача на основі входу або будь -якого іншого параметра. Пошукові системи SEOS легко індексують статичні сторінки.1. Оскільки зміст однієї сторінки змінюється, пошуковим системам важко індексувати динамічні сторінки.
2 Веб -майстри можуть переспрямовувати динамічні сторінки на статичні, щоб пошукові системи могли легко їх індексувати. ServerServer отримує запит і надсилає документ HTML таким, яким він є. Сервер обробляє код сценарію, якщо це необхідно, перед тим, як надіслати документ клієнту. Налаштування Статичного веб -сайту легко налаштувати за допомогою будь -яких інструментів конструктора веб -сайтів. Налаштувати динамічний сайт складно, оскільки налаштування системи управління вмістом потребує більше часу. Деякі приклади Будь -який сайт із фіксованим вмістом може бути статичним сайтом. Прості перевірки форм за допомогою JavaScript.
2 Складні дії на стороні сервера, такі як логін, відстеження ідентифікатора сеансу та шлюз платежів для обробки кредитної картки. Вихідний код 1. Вихідний код статичної сторінки відображатиме вміст HTML разом із вбудованими сценаріями на стороні клієнта, якщо такі є.
2 Клацніть правою кнопкою миші на будь -якій веб -сторінці, щоб побачити вихідний код. Вихідний код динамічної сторінки відображатиме лише вміст HTML, а не код сценарію на стороні сервера.
2 Наприклад, перевірте вихідний код будь -якої сторінки .php, і ви не знайдете кодів PHP. Відповідність 1. Більше підходить для розповсюдження фіксованої інформації, створеної та підтримуваної власником сайту. Підходить для веб -сайтів, що надають більш інтерактивні та індивідуальні функції на основі входу користувача або інших даних. Зручність для користувачів Менш зручний для користувача завдяки фіксованому контенту. Більш зручний для користувача, надаючи індивідуальний вміст.

Джерело запису: www.webnots.com
Залиште відповідь

Цей веб -сайт використовує файли cookie, щоб покращити ваш досвід. Ми припустимо, що з цим все гаразд, але ви можете відмовитися, якщо захочете. Прийняти Читати далі